World in the Balance (PBS)

"World in the Balance, the companion Web site to NOVA's Earth Day
special, features educational resources on population and the environment. Produced by TV station WGBH Boston, World in the Balance provides interactive population maps, classroom role plays, and activities including a
population growth calculation, a global trends quiz, and a demographic matching game. The site also offers articles, expert interviews, and recommended links and books. Drawing from moving personal stories in India, Japan, Kenya, and China, World in the Balancegives visitors a deeper understanding of the massive baby boom in developing nations, the plunging birth rates in industrialized countries, and the impact these trends will have on the global environment."





Ocean Link Food Web
A food web is a diagram illustrating the feeding relationships between the plants and animals in a certain area. Basically who eats whom. They show the relationships between these organisms much more realistically than a food chain or trophic pyramids.




Fourth Grade Environment Unit
This Fourth Grade Environment Unit will address related actions and consequences in various ecosystems and their larger environments. The unit will focus on addressing the knowledge, issues, and skills students need to understand the current condition of our environment and propose viable solutions for how we each can work together to both improve our environment and prevent it from becoming just another example of a Truffala Village.
